Interview Questions for Brand Manager
How do you measure the impact and success of your marketing campaigns?
How do you effectively communicate marketing strategies to cross-functional teams?
How do you ensure that marketing campaigns are cost-effective?
What is your approach to managing brand budgets?
Describe a time when you had to deal with a challenging problem in the brand management process. How did you approach the problem and what was the outcome?
Have you ever coordinated with external agencies and vendors? If so, what was your role and how did you ensure successful collaboration?
Tell us about a time when you had to manage multiple projects simultaneously. How did you prioritize and stay organized?
Tell us about a time when you had to use your creativity and innovation to develop a marketing strategy.
How do you ensure attention to detail in your marketing materials and campaigns?
How do you stay updated on market trends and competitor activity?
What marketing software are you proficient in?
What steps would you take to develop and execute a marketing strategy for a new product?
What role do analytics play in your marketing strategies?
Tell us about a time when you had to make a quick decision in a marketing campaign. What was the situation, and how did you make a decision under pressure?
Tell us about a time when you had to present marketing strategies or campaigns to senior executives. How did you prepare and what was the outcome?
Describe your experience in brand management.
How would you address a decline in brand awareness and customer engagement?
Can you give an example of how you have used market research to identify opportunities for growth?
What do you think are the key elements of a successful brand?
Describe a marketing campaign that you have contributed to. What was your role and what were the results?
